bakersfield Posted July 12, 2003 Share Posted July 12, 2003 There is a rather nice looking '88 coupe curently on ebay (item 2422950414),that has a sunroof.I thought that the sunroof option was only available from '89 onward....The VIN on this car is a LATE '88 I believe, (1G4EC11C1JB904193), so would it be posssible that it is an original factory sunroof?? <img src="http://www.aaca.org/ubbthreads/images/graemlins/tongue.gif" alt="" />I have queried the seller, but have not received a reply as yet, and really don't know if they can answer. <img src="http://www.aaca.org/ubbthreads/images/graemlins/blush.gif" alt="" />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
bakersfield Posted July 12, 2003 Author Share Posted July 12, 2003 Well, I think I have found the answer (Barney Eaton, of course!)It seems that VIN #after 901600 in '88 were available with sunroof option if so desired... <img src="http://www.aaca.org/ubbthreads/images/graemlins/cool.gif" alt="" />One more bit of info to keep stored in the old noggin. padgett Posted July 12, 2003 Share Posted July 12, 2003 My July 88 has a sunroof. Sounds like they dropped the suede seats about the same time they added sunroofs. First one (not aftermarket) in Barneys list is 1562/May 88 & had suede. Usually there is a dealer letter announcing a change like that. My question is when did the change from the black horn button centers to the gold ones occur ? (Mine has gold as does the one referenced in the top post). Would also like to know if anyone has ever had a failure of the 88-only rubber brake fluid return line ? Was changed to steel tubing in very late 88.
